| #include <AK/MappedFile.h>
 | |
| #include <LibDraw/GraphicsBitmap.h>
 | |
| #include <LibDraw/PNGLoader.h>
 | |
| #include <errno.h>
 | |
| #include <fcntl.h>
 | |
| #include <stdio.h>
 | |
| #include <sys/mman.h>
 | |
| #include <unistd.h>
 | |
| 
 | |
| NonnullRefPtr<GraphicsBitmap> GraphicsBitmap::create(Format format, const Size& size)
 | |
| {
 | |
|     return adopt(*new GraphicsBitmap(format, size));
 | |
| }
 | |
| 
 | |
| GraphicsBitmap::GraphicsBitmap(Format format, const Size& size)
 | |
|     : m_size(size)
 | |
|     , m_pitch(round_up_to_power_of_two(size.width() * sizeof(RGBA32), 16))
 | |
|     , m_format(format)
 | |
| {
 | |
|     if (format == Format::Indexed8)
 | |
|         m_palette = new RGBA32[256];
 | |
|     m_data = (RGBA32*)mmap_with_name(nullptr, size_in_bytes(), PROT_READ | PROT_WRITE, MAP_ANONYMOUS | MAP_PRIVATE, 0, 0, String::format("GraphicsBitmap [%dx%d]", width(), height()).characters());
 | |
|     ASSERT(m_data && m_data != (void*)-1);
 | |
|     m_needs_munmap = true;
 | |
| }
 | |
| 
 | |
| NonnullRefPtr<GraphicsBitmap> GraphicsBitmap::create_wrapper(Format format, const Size& size, size_t pitch, RGBA32* data)
 | |
| {
 | |
|     return adopt(*new GraphicsBitmap(format, size, pitch, data));
 | |
| }
 | |
| 
 | |
| RefPtr<GraphicsBitmap> GraphicsBitmap::load_from_file(const StringView& path)
 | |
| {
 | |
|     return load_png(path);
 | |
| }
 | |
| 
 | |
| RefPtr<GraphicsBitmap> GraphicsBitmap::load_from_file(Format format, const StringView& path, const Size& size)
 | |
| {
 | |
|     MappedFile mapped_file(path);
 | |
|     if (!mapped_file.is_valid())
 | |
|         return nullptr;
 | |
|     return adopt(*new GraphicsBitmap(format, size, move(mapped_file)));
 | |
| }
 | |
| 
 | |
| GraphicsBitmap::GraphicsBitmap(Format format, const Size& size, size_t pitch, RGBA32* data)
 | |
|     : m_size(size)
 | |
|     , m_data(data)
 | |
|     , m_pitch(pitch)
 | |
|     , m_format(format)
 | |
| {
 | |
|     if (format == Format::Indexed8)
 | |
|         m_palette = new RGBA32[256];
 | |
| }
 | |
| 
 | |
| GraphicsBitmap::GraphicsBitmap(Format format, const Size& size, MappedFile&& mapped_file)
 | |
|     : m_size(size)
 | |
|     , m_data((RGBA32*)mapped_file.data())
 | |
|     , m_pitch(round_up_to_power_of_two(size.width() * sizeof(RGBA32), 16))
 | |
|     , m_format(format)
 | |
|     , m_mapped_file(move(mapped_file))
 | |
| {
 | |
|     ASSERT(format != Format::Indexed8);
 | |
| }
 | |
| 
 | |
| NonnullRefPtr<GraphicsBitmap> GraphicsBitmap::create_with_shared_buffer(Format format, NonnullRefPtr<SharedBuffer>&& shared_buffer, const Size& size)
 | |
| {
 | |
|     return adopt(*new GraphicsBitmap(format, move(shared_buffer), size));
 | |
| }
 | |
| 
 | |
| GraphicsBitmap::GraphicsBitmap(Format format, NonnullRefPtr<SharedBuffer>&& shared_buffer, const Size& size)
 | |
|     : m_size(size)
 | |
|     , m_data((RGBA32*)shared_buffer->data())
 | |
|     , m_pitch(round_up_to_power_of_two(size.width() * sizeof(RGBA32), 16))
 | |
|     , m_format(format)
 | |
|     , m_shared_buffer(move(shared_buffer))
 | |
| {
 | |
|     ASSERT(format != Format::Indexed8);
 | |
| }
 | |
| 
 | |
| GraphicsBitmap::~GraphicsBitmap()
 | |
| {
 | |
|     if (m_needs_munmap) {
 | |
|         int rc = munmap(m_data, size_in_bytes());
 | |
|         ASSERT(rc == 0);
 | |
|     }
 | |
|     m_data = nullptr;
 | |
|     delete[] m_palette;
 | |
| }
 | |
| 
 | |
| void GraphicsBitmap::set_mmap_name(const StringView& name)
 | |
| {
 | |
|     ASSERT(m_needs_munmap);
 | |
|     ::set_mmap_name(m_data, size_in_bytes(), String(name).characters());
 | |
| }
 | |
| 
 | |
| void GraphicsBitmap::fill(Color color)
 | |
| {
 | |
|     ASSERT(m_format == GraphicsBitmap::Format::RGB32 || m_format == GraphicsBitmap::Format::RGBA32);
 | |
|     for (int y = 0; y < height(); ++y) {
 | |
|         auto* scanline = this->scanline(y);
 | |
|         fast_u32_fill(scanline, color.value(), width());
 | |
|     }
 | |
| }
